DATA SHEET www.onsemi.com Fixed Frequency Current‐Mode Controller for Flyback Converter NCP1239 The NCP1239 is a fixed-frequency current-mode controller featuring a high-voltage start-up current source to provide a quick and lossless power-on sequence. This function greatly simplifies the design of the auxiliary supply and the VCC capacitor by activating the internal start-up current source to supply the controller during start-up, transients, latch, stand-by etc. With a supply range up to 35 V, the controller hosts a jittered 65 or 100-kHz switching circuitry operated in peak current mode control. When the power on the secondary side starts to decrease, the controller automatically folds back its switching frequency down to minimum level of 26 kHz. As the power further goes down, the part enters skip cycle while limiting the peak current that insures excellent efficiency in light load condition. NCP1239 features a timer-based fault detection circuitry that ensures a quasi-flat overload detection, independent of the input voltage. PIN FUNCTION DESCRIPTION Pin No. Pin Name Description 1 Fault The controller enters fault mode if the voltage of this pin is pulled above or below the fault thresholds. A precise pull up current source allows direct interface with an NTC thermistor. Fault detection triggers a latch. 2 FB Hooking an optocoupler collector to this pin will allow regulation. 3 CS This pin monitors the primary peak current but also offers an overpower compensation adjustment. When the CS pin is brought above 1.2 V, the part is permanently latched off. 4 GND The controller ground. 5 DRV The driver’s output to an external MOSFET gate. 6 VCC This pin is connected to an external auxiliary voltage. An OVP comparator monitors this pin and offers a means to latch the converter in fault conditions. 7 NC Non-connected for improved creepage distance. 8 HV Connected to the bulk capacitor or rectified ac line, this pin powers the internal current source to deliver a start- up current. It is also used to provide the brown-out detection and the HV sensing for the Overpower protection. www.onsemi.com 2 NCP1239 Table 2.
